Transaction 64e63f5d04fc8ed9451ab956821052f46f45461d618034d16749ca176a40dd91
1 Input
2 Outputs
- 64e63f5d04fc8ed9451ab956821052f46f45461d618034d16749ca176a40dd91:0
- 64e63f5d04fc8ed9451ab956821052f46f45461d618034d16749ca176a40dd91:1
value 222513
address 3Eozqj95HkHN2CYKuwWEvcuEt9pCuBLYVR
value 31022671
address 159CaxJiZbZmwDHqJynrY3wLDMtkUSgP8S